There's a reason why "Penny wise and pound foolish" became a sayingWhile I agree that expertise is needed, a trend in state licensing boards is slowly making it less likely that expertise is used. I saw it happen in Georgia and Florida.
It used to be that every technician had to be licensed and refreshed every couple of years. The new trend is that only one license is needed per site and is usually a manager or the like. Now they don't have to pay for expertise. The mistakes made on weekends and night shift are trying to be fixed on one day shift throwing the whole biome into a tail spin of ups and downs reducing efficiency and limiting effectiveness during high flow events. Think Flint Michigan. That's what happened there.
